One dead in Upper Marlboro crash

by Phil Stilton

UPPER MARLBORO, DE – Police are continuing their investigation into a Monday night fatal crash in Upper Marlboro.

According to police, 32-year-old Taha Robinson was traveling westbound on Rosaryville Road, when for reasons now under investigation, his car crossed the double yellow centerline, left the roadway and struck a tree.

He was pronounced dead on the scene.

Anyone with information on this case is asked to call the Collision Analysis and Reconstruction Unit at 301-731-4422.
